I will try and get a pic when I'm not on my phone, but basically am wondering if anyone knows or could help me find out what it means?

It's a white brand of a horseshoe on the shoulder :s I've been trying to find out I this is related to a particular stud...but no luck.

Mare that had it was a little welsh section a/b type.

Super thankful for any potential help!
 
Its means horse is microchiped.

Called a microMark.

It was popular a few years ago.
So instead of a full freezeMark the horse had the microMark as a visible deterrent to show horse was microchipped as they obviously cant be seen.
